Peptide GHRP-2 5mg is a research peptide that attracts attention in the scientific and wellness communities due to its relationship with growth hormone pathways. GHRP-2, also known as Growth Hormone Releasing Peptide-2, belongs to a class of peptides known as growth hormone secretagogues. These compounds interact with specific receptors in the body and support the natural signaling processes involved in growth hormone release.

Researchers explore GHRP-2 5mg for its unique properties and its potential applications in peptide research. Understanding how this peptide works, how it is studied, and what factors matter when handling peptide products helps users make informed decisions.

What Is GHRP-2 5mg?

GHRP-2 5mg is a laboratory research peptide that contains a specific amount of GHRP-2 compound. Peptides are short chains of amino acids that act as important signaling molecules in biological systems. GHRP-2 belongs to the growth hormone-releasing peptide family and receives attention because of its ability to influence growth hormone-related pathways.

The 5mg format refers to the amount of peptide contained within the product. Researchers commonly select different peptide quantities depending on their study requirements, storage preferences, and research protocols.
